Black Market Cards and Games
Section
Phone
Location
Address
22316 Harper Ave, St Clair Shores, MI 48080, USA
22316 Harper Ave, St Clair Shores, MI 48080, USA
Review
Login to Write Your ReviewThere are no reviews yet.